Question

square tiles with each side measuring 8 inches, cost 0.09 taka a piecw. At this rate what will be rhe cost to cover a floor measuring 19 feet by 16 feet?

To calculate the cost of covering the floor, we first need to convert the measurements from feet to inches.

19 feet = 19 * 12 inches = 228 inches
16 feet = 16 * 12 inches = 192 inches

Now, let's find the number of tiles needed to cover the floor:
Floor area = 228 inches * 192 inches = 43,776 square inches
Tile area = 8 inches * 8 inches = 64 square inches

Number of tiles needed = Floor area / Tile area = 43,776 square inches / 64 square inches = 684 tiles

Now, let's calculate the total cost:
Cost per tile = 0.09 taka
Total cost = Number of tiles needed * Cost per tile = 684 tiles * 0.09 taka = 61.56 taka

Therefore, the cost to cover a floor measuring 19 feet by 16 feet with square tiles measuring 8 inches on each side at a cost of 0.09 taka per piece is 61.56 taka.
